    Cebrennus rechenbergi

    Looking for any info in regards to success in keeping these with anybody else out there. I myself had a WC adult female who dropped a sac for me, the sac was very small around 12-15 individuals with a hatch rate of approximately 27%. These are very odd and interesting spiders to keep.
